Brief report about EITCE 2021
Today, I attended the EITCE 2021 conference, which was held in Xiamen, China from the 22nd to 24th October 2021. The conference was held virtually and I participated as an invited keynote speaker. In this blog post, I will talk … Continue reading

What is Machine Learning?
In recent years, machine learning has become a popular research area of computer science. In this blog post, I will talk about what is machine learning. What is machine learning? Machine learning is computer programs (algorithms) that can learn to … Continue reading

Brief report about the CCF-AI 2021 conference
This week, I attend the CCF-AI 2021 conference, which is the Chinese Computer Federation conference on Artificial Intelligence. This conference is held in the city of Yantai (烟台) in Shandong province of China, from the 22th to 24th July 2021. … Continue reading
